WebJul 7, 2024 · Notochord formation Steps and processes As the primitive node and streak are formed, invaginating mesodermal cells migrate cranially through the structure. They become prenotochordal cells that travel cranially towards the prechordal plate, in the midline.

Embryos of modern vertebrates form transient notochord structures during gastrulation. The notochord is found ventral to the neural tube. Notogenesis is the development of the notochord by epiblasts that form the floor of the amnion cavity. The progenitor notochord is derived from cells migrating from the primitive node and pit.
